The Cyber and Information Resilience division was established in response to the growing threat of cyber security risks and the FCAs increasing reliance on data to effectively regulate the financial sector and ensure markets function well. This team integrates the key disciplines of cyber and information security, information management, and data privacy, providing a cohesive approach to safeguarding information and supporting regulatory objectives.

The team is primarily focused on the following key objectives:

Assuring services to ensure our systems, infrastructure, suppliers, and business processes are compliant with our policies and the FCA’s risk appetite

Validating that operational decisions are made in accordance with our security policies and standards, and do not increase the FCA’s overall risk exposure

Analysing compliance with the fundamental processes and plans required to manage risk and safeguard our most important assets

Determining that appropriate governance measures and controls are in place to ensure identified cyber risks and vulnerabilities are properly prioritised

What will you be doing?

Conduct cyber security assessments and evaluate the effectiveness of the FCA’s defence strategies, incident response plans, and control measures

Analyse existing cyber security policies, procedures, and frameworks to ensure compliance with applicable regulations, best practices, and industry standards

Scope and manage penetration testing engagements, identifying vulnerabilities, threats, and risk exposures that could impact FCA data security and operational stability

Collaborate with Internal Audit, Risk, Policy, Governance, and Compliance teams to establish effective guidelines, ensure compliance, and promote best practices to strengthen the FCA’s cyber security posture
